主要讨论了程序编程教学的重要性,通过编程教育,我们可以培养下一代的技术人才,为社会的发展做出贡献,编程教学不仅能够提高学生的逻辑思维能力,还能激发他们的创造力和解决问题的能力,通过学习编程,学生们可以掌握计算机科学的基本原理,为将来在科技领域的工作打下坚实的基础,加强编程教育,培养技术人才,对于推动社会进步具有重要意义。
在当今数字化时代,程序编程教学已成为教育领域的重要组成部分,随着技术的飞速发展,编程技能不再仅限于计算机科学家或软件工程师,而是成为了各行各业人士必备的技能之一,本文将探讨程序编程教学的重要性、教学方法以及如何激发学生的兴趣,培养他们成为下一代的技术人才。
程序编程教学的重要性
技术普及与就业市场
随着互联网和智能设备的普及,编程已经成为一项基本技能,许多行业,如金融、医疗、教育和娱乐,都在寻求具备编程能力的人才,掌握编程技能不仅能够提高个人的就业竞争力,还能够为未来的职业发展打下坚实的基础。
逻辑思维与问题解决能力
编程教学不仅仅是教授学生如何编写代码,更重要的是培养学生的逻辑思维和问题解决能力,通过编程,学生可以学会如何将复杂问题分解为更小、更易于管理的部分,并逐步解决它们。
创新与创造力
编程为学生提供了一个平台,让他们能够将自己的想法转化为现实,通过编程,学生可以创造出新的应用程序、游戏或工具,这不仅能够激发他们的创造力,还能够鼓励他们进行创新。
教学方法
互动式学习
传统的编程教学往往侧重于理论学习,而现代的教学方法更强调互动式学习,通过使用编程软件和在线平台,学生可以在实践中学习编程,这有助于他们更好地理解和掌握编程概念。
项目导向教学
项目导向教学法让学生通过完成具体的项目来学习编程,这种方法不仅能够提高学生的参与度,还能够让他们在实际应用中学习编程技能,学生可以创建一个简单的网站或开发一个手机应用程序。
游戏化学习
游戏化学习是一种将游戏元素融入教学过程的方法,通过将编程教学游戏化,可以提高学生的学习兴趣和动力,学生可以通过解决编程挑战来获得积分或奖励,这有助于激发他们的学习热情。
个性化学习路径
每个学生的学习速度和风格都是不同的,提供个性化的学习路径可以让每个学生根据自己的需求和兴趣来学习编程,这种方法可以帮助学生更有效地掌握编程技能,并提高他们的学习效率。
激发学生兴趣
与现实生活联系
将编程教学与学生的日常生活联系起来,可以帮助他们看到编程的实际应用,教师可以让学生通过编程来解决他们在学校或家庭中遇到的问题。
举办编程竞赛
编程竞赛可以激发学生的竞争精神,并鼓励他们提高自己的编程技能,通过参加编程竞赛,学生可以展示他们的才华,并从其他参赛者那里学习新的想法和技巧。
引入最新的技术趋势
向学生介绍最新的技术趋势,如人工智能、机器学习和物联网,可以激发他们对编程的兴趣,通过了解这些前沿技术,学生可以更好地理解编程的重要性,并激发他们学习编程的热情。
鼓励自主学习
鼓励学生自主学习编程,可以培养他们的自学能力和解决问题的能力,教师可以提供资源和指导,但让学生自己探索和学习编程,这有助于他们成为终身学习者。
程序编程教学是培养下一代技术人才的关键,通过采用互动式学习、项目导向教学、游戏化学习和个性化学习路径等教学方法,我们可以提高学生的学习兴趣和动力,将编程教学与现实生活联系起来,举办编程竞赛,引入最新的技术趋势,并鼓励自主学习,都是激发学生兴趣的有效途径,通过这些方法,我们可以培养出具备强大编程技能和创新能力的新一代技术人才,为未来的数字化世界做好准备。
转载请注明来自我有希望,本文标题:《程序编程教学,培养下一代技术人才》